Award-winning care at its best in the heart of the Yorkshire Dales.

Threshfield Court is situated near Grassington in the heart of the beautiful Yorkshire Dales National Park. Just nine miles from Skipton, Threshfield Court Care Centre, formerly a country hotel, retaining much of its original charm, sits within beautifully landscaped gardens which attract a wealth of wildlife, with an excellent reputation for its care, and strong links with the local community.

Threshfield Court provides first-class 24-hour general nursing and residential care, as well as specialist care for those with dementia-related illnesses in Memory Lane Community.

The friendly and welcoming home benefits from a high standard of décor, spacious landscaped gardens with seating areas and a sensory garden.

Here at Threshfield Court, the experienced catering team aim to provide real home cooking using fresh, locally sourced produce.

With the emphasis on mealtimes being a relaxed social occasion and aim to encourage the retention of skills associated with eating and dining through the stimulation of the residents' memories and senses.

Reluctantly we had to get help from social services in March 2022 and then decide to put my mother-in-law into respite care to start with knowing it would become permanent afterwards.
We looked around numerous homes and at CQC reports, but Threshfield was also recommended to us as a friend's relative
was already a resident.
When my husband and I came round, we were treated with respect and shown the facilities available, We particular loved the fact there was huge gardens/wood area as my mother-in-law loves the outdoors, along with many activities constantly, including trips out in a mini bus and hairdressers available on site too - all the things to help stimulate her. Loved that at meal times, there were options for a glass of wine or shandy as she loves her tipple!
The staff have been very supportive over the past 11 months and treat residents with respect. We would have no hesitation in recommending it to others.

Overall Experience  Overall Experience 1.0 out of 5

I really feel Threshfield Court could and should have done more to make my father-in-law’s last few months more comfortable.
My father-in-law was in severe pain but it seemed to be asking too much to provide stronger pain relief than paracetamol. The district nurse eventually identified a severe
UTI (which led to sepsis) but this really should have been spotted earlier. Upon admission to hospital, he was severely dehydrated.
New clothes would go missing within a matter of days; the remote control for his music system, TV and shaver were invariably missing when we visited; and the cleanliness and hygiene in his room left a lot to be desired. It was certainly nothing like the pristine ground floor.
The food was basic, heavy and unnutritious. My father-in-law's false teeth went missing soon after he arrived and were never found or replaced during his stay. Requests for a dental appointment were met with excuses.
I cannot recommend Threshfield to anyone looking for a care home for elderly relatives.

Detailed Breakdown of Review Score

The maximum Review Score for a Care Home is 10, which is made up from the Average Rating of Reviews (maximum of 5 points) and the Number of Reviews (maximum of 5 points) in the last 24 months:

  • a) 5 Points are available for the Average Rating from all Reviews in the last 24 months.

    The Average Rating of 4.772 for Barchester Threshfield Court Care Home is calculated as follows: ( (209 Excellents x 5) + (41 Goods x 4) + (9 Satisfactorys x 3) ) ÷ 259 Ratings = 4.772

  • b) 5 Points are available for the number of Positive Reviews in the last 24 months. A Positive Review is defined as any Review with an 'Overall Experience' of '4' or '5' (out of a max rating '5').

    The 5 Points relating to the number of positive Reviews for Barchester Threshfield Court Care Home is based on 22 positive Reviews in the last 24 months and is calculated as per below:

    The 5 points available are broken down as follows:

    • i) 4 points are available for the first 10 Positive Reviews in the last 24 months; 3 points for the first Positive Review, and then 0.125 Points for each of the next four Positive Reviews and then 0.1 Points for the next five Positive Reviews. (1st = 3.000, 2nd = 0.125, 3rd = 0.125, 4th = 0.125, 5th = 0.125, 6th = 0.100, 7th = 0.100, 8th = 0.100, 9th = 0.100, 10th = 0.100) 3 + 0.125 + 0.125 + 0.125 + 0.125 + 0.1 + 0.1 + 0.1 + 0.1 + 0.1 = 4

    • ii) 1 point is available for the number of Positive Reviews reaching 20% of the registered maximum number of service users in the last 24 months. If this number is partially reached, then that proportion of 1 point is given. eg a Care Home registered for a maximum of 50 service users has to reach 10 Positive Reviews to receive 1 point, if it has 7 reviews it will receive 0.7 points. 20% of the 61 registered maximum number of service users is 12.2, which has been reached with 22 Positive reviews. Points = 1
